I got to race today =) Made 5 passes on the 1/4. With the exhaust, it took sime time to figure where to launch. For me, around 4000RPM seems to be the sweet spot now. Before, it was 2500 RPM. That shows that my power band shifted east, and hopfully north, as well =)

I spent the first 3 runs figuring out where to lauch. Way too low the first two (barely rolled off the line) and way to high the last time (spin!). Anyway, my last run was the best, so here it is:

60': 2.284 60'
30: 6.489
1/8: 9.930@71.70
1000: 12.892
ET: 15.406@90.11MPH

My previous best was 15.427@89.41 /w a 2.269 60'.

So even though this was .02 slower on the launch, it finished .02 faster. in other words, I gained enough top end to make up for .04 with a crappy launch =) Yea i know, i suck at teh driving!
